x
 
Александр Богатюк
14 мая 2013

Имеется интерфейс дневника тренировок, можно ли сделать его ещё проще и удобнее?



Продолжаем разбор этого интерфейса. Смотрите в предыдущих сериях: улучшение верхней листалки и упрощение строк таблицы. Вот на чём мы остановились в прошлый раз:

Нам нужно добавить возможность редактирования всех значений — для этого подчеркнём все цифры пунктирчиком.

И ещё нужно улучшить листалку так, чтобы по ней была видна регулярность тренировок. Для начала предлагаю ссылку на каждую тренировку сделать более компактной и информативной — снабдить индикатором халтуры:

Заодно листалки влево-вправо стали крупнее и избавились от двух альтов по бокам.

Теперь видно, что тренировка во вторник, 2 апреля, не задалась, а вот за неделю перед ней прошла идеально.

Как теперь увидеть пропущенные тренировки, но не отображать каждый день календаря? Предлагаю показывать те дни, когда тренировка в принципе должна быть. Например, наш вымышленный персонаж, похоже, занимается по вторникам, пятницам и воскресеньями. Тогда покажем пропуски именно в этой схеме:

Пропущенная тренировка стала серой. Весь список тренировок теперь скролится влево-вправо до бесконечности. У выбранной тренировки полная дата появилась в заголовочке.

В версии для печати стоит предусмотреть большие расстояния между упражнениями, чтобы было куда вписать реальные результаты и комментарии ручкой.

Интерфейс и информация — дисциплина Школы дизайнеров. Набор открыт. Чем раньше поступите, тем ниже стоимость и выше шанс на бесплатное место.
 

Поделиться
Отправить

Комментарии

Никита Степанов
14 мая 2013

Индикатор халтуры для меня больше похож на прогресс тренировки, или хелсбар. Сказывается детство в играх. У тренировки есть 2 статуса — полностью выполнена и схалтурена. Может стоит так и оставить?

Александр Дебкалюк
14 мая 2013

Всё бы стало нагляднее с небольшими схематическими иллюстрациями.

Вариант, присланный изначально Александром Богатюком, хорош был тем, что во главе угла ставил название упражнения — было легко найти нужное в таблице, сейчас это сделать сложнее.

Виталий Сергеев
14 мая 2013

Получился интерфейс складского учёта ГлавСпорт. И не придерёшься по факту, и пользоваться не хочется.

Вообще весь диалог между советчиками и Ильёй получился какой-то такой:

— Понимаете, спортивная специфика…
— Мужчинаааа, я же вам сказала, УВЛ!
— Да, конечно, но ведь…
— Мужчинаааа, вы что, не понимаете, интерфейс — злоооо!
— Да, но ведь календарь… спортивное расписание, чтобы…
— Мужчинааааа…

Арсений Дивов
15 мая 2013

В оригинальном варианте предложенного к разбору интерфейса сразу видно, когда были тренировки, когда будут, можно ли воткнуть ещё одну и куда, давно ли я делал фотку с кубиками пресса для блога и т. д., и всё это бросив только один взгляд.

А в предложенном Ильёй варианте всё полезное этого однострочного календаря-прогрессбара ампутировано, зато можно крутить. И вправо можно. И влево.

Александр Богатюк
18 мая 2013

Попытался доработать вариант Ильи, все тренировки, что прошли, имеют чёрный цвет, сегодня — зелёный, все которые можно запланировать — синего. Все числа после сегодняшнего идут по порядку, чтобы можно было планировать внеочередные тренировки:


18 июня 2013

Виталий, всё это весело, но всё-таки, что не так, по существу? У спорта какая-то особая специфика, заключающая в том, что лишнее — это хорошо? Поясните свою мысль.


Цель рубрики — обсуждение вопросов дизайна всех видов, текста в дизайне и взаимоотношений дизайнеров с клиентами.

Мы публикуем комментарии, которые добавляют к уже сказанному новые мысли и хорошие примеры. Мы ожидаем, что такие комментарии составят около 20% от общего числа.

Решение о публикации принимается один раз; мы не имеем возможности комментировать или пересматривать свое решение, хотя оно может быть ошибочно. Уже опубликованные комментарии могут быть удалены через некоторое время, если без них обсуждение не становится менее ценным или интересным.

Вот такой веб 2.0.

1 4 2 9




Недавно всплыло

1 Правдивость 3 1 Какие законы для текста, который будет восприниматься только на слух? 1